I don't think there's any question about intent on eBay's part. They
don't want members who cannot enter into enforceable contracts. But,
just as with a sign that says no trespassing, which shows intent that no
one enter the land without permission, intent and perfection of outcome
are two different things.

It's difficult to prevent someone who is determined from joining and has
access to a purloined credit card and knowledge of an adult's personal
information such as address birthday and SSN from gaining access, no
matter what that person's age may be.

eBay can't be singled out for fault as it's an endemic problem. But eBay
COULD do more to help out sellers when this happens.

I for one feel that parents should have some responsibility for their
children and I would think eBay ought to go after the parents for the
auction listing fees. Systematically.
